Rate-and-Term Refinancing

Rate-and-term refinancing allows you to adjust your interest rate and loan term without changing the principal amount of your loan. This is ideal for securing a lower interest rate or shortening your loan term to pay off your mortgage faster. Cash-Out Refinancing

Cash-out refinancing lets you borrow against your home equity, providing you with cash for needs like home improvements, debt consolidation, or other expenses. In Freer, Texas, this option is subject to state-specific rules, such as maintaining at least 20% equity. It's a great way to access funds while potentially lowering your interest rate. Streamline Refinancing

Streamline refinancing offers a quicker and simpler process, often with reduced documentation, for certain loan programs like FHA or VA loans. This is particularly beneficial if you want to lower your interest rate without a full underwriting process. It's designed for eligible borrowers to make refinancing easier and faster. Common Loan Types for Refinancing

Homeowners in Freer, Texas, can refinance common loan types such as conventional, FHA, or VA loans to take advantage of better rates or terms. For instance, refinancing a conventional loan might help eliminate private mortgage insurance if you have sufficient equity, while FHA or VA streamline options can simplify the process for qualified veterans or government-backed loans. Eligibility and Requirements

To qualify for refinance loans in Freer, Texas, certain criteria must be met to ensure you can secure the best possible terms. Our experienced loan officers at Summit Lending can guide you through this process. Start by reviewing your financial standing to meet these key requirements.

Credit Score and Debt-to-Income Ratio Considerations: A minimum credit score of 620 is typically required for most refinance options. Your debt-to-income (DTI) ratio should generally be 43% or lower to qualify. Home Equity and Appraisal Requirements: You need at least 20% equity in your home, meaning the loan amount cannot exceed 80% of your property's value. An appraisal is often required to determine your home's current market value. State-Specific Factors in Texas: Texas has unique rules that may influence your eligibility, such as requiring at least 20% home equity for cash-out refinances, a six-month waiting period after purchase, and in-person closing for all borrowers. Potential fees and costs associated with refinancing are another key factor. In Texas, closing costs typically range from 2-5% of the loan amount, with lender fees capped at 2%. These can include appraisal and title insurance fees, so it’s important to factor them into your decision to ensure refinancing saves you money in the long run.
